One famous author from English literature is William Shakespeare. He wrote plays like 'Romeo and Juliet' and 'Hamlet,' which are still performed and loved by people today. These stories are filled with love, adventure, and drama, just like the exciting tales you enjoy reading.
Another great writer is Jane Austen, who wrote novels like 'Pride and Prejudice' and 'Sense and Sensibility.' These stories are about love, family, and society, and they teach us important lessons about life and relationships.
